Flow-A11y system automates dynamic web accessibility testing

Researchers have developed Flow-A11y, a novel system designed to automate the testing of accessibility barriers in modern web applications that arise from user interaction flows. Unlike static page analysis, Flow-A11y executes scenarios in a real browser, records runtime traces, and constructs evidence packets to assess dynamic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) criteria. Evaluations show Flow-A11y achieves significantly higher agreement with human evaluators and improves the precision of identifying accessibility failures. AI
